Building raising in Linwood, KS, involves elevating a structure to prevent flood damage, improve foundation stability, or accommodate new construction. The process varies depending on the building’s materials, size, and scope. Understanding typical project components can help in planning and comparing options for this type of work.

  • Materials: Usually involves wood, steel, or concrete supports to safely lift and stabilize the structure.
  • Size and Scope: Ranges from small residential homes to larger commercial buildings, influencing the complexity and duration of the project.
  • Labor Complexity: Requires specialized equipment and skilled labor to ensure safe and precise lifting procedures.
  • Permitting: Typically involves local building permits and inspections to meet Linwood’s regulations and standards.
  • Extras: Additional work may include foundation repairs, utility adjustments, or structural reinforcements during the raising process.
